What are the best ways to pay for cryptocurrencies straight from my bank account?
I want to buy cryptocurrencies using my bank account, but I'm not sure what the best methods are. Can you recommend some reliable ways to pay for cryptocurrencies directly from my bank account?
7 answers
- Tom167TomJan 07, 2022 · 4 years agoOne of the best ways to pay for cryptocurrencies straight from your bank account is by using a cryptocurrency exchange that supports bank transfers. These exchanges usually have a simple process where you can link your bank account and transfer funds directly. Some popular exchanges that offer this service include Coinbase, Kraken, and Binance. Just make sure to check the fees and processing times before making a transaction.
- Spencer GreggJun 22, 2025 · a year agoIf you're looking for a more private and decentralized option, you can consider using a peer-to-peer marketplace like LocalBitcoins. This platform allows you to connect with sellers who accept bank transfers as a payment method. However, be cautious and only trade with reputable sellers to avoid scams or fraud.

- salanOct 01, 2024 · 2 years agoAnother option is to use a payment service like PayPal or Skrill that allows you to link your bank account and make cryptocurrency purchases. However, keep in mind that not all exchanges accept these payment methods, so make sure to check if your preferred exchange supports them.
- SubhinFeb 13, 2026 · 4 months agoIf you prefer a more traditional approach, you can also consider buying cryptocurrencies through an over-the-counter (OTC) desk. These desks specialize in large volume trades and can facilitate bank transfers for cryptocurrency purchases. However, OTC desks usually require a minimum transaction amount, so this option may not be suitable for small-scale investors.
- cprovpoFeb 03, 2024 · 2 years agoWhen paying for cryptocurrencies directly from your bank account, it's important to double-check the recipient's wallet address before making the transfer. Cryptocurrency transactions are irreversible, so any mistakes can result in permanent loss of funds. Take your time and ensure the accuracy of the wallet address to avoid any potential issues.
